代码的世界,有时候真让人头大!特别是当你回头看几个月前写的代码,简直像在看天书。这时候,注释的作用就凸显出来了。好的注释,能让你快速回忆起当时的思路,也能方便其他人阅读和维护你的代码。可是,手动一行一行地加注释,那得多累啊!所以,今天就来聊聊Python怎么批量注释,让你的代码更清晰,也让你的工作更高效。

先说说最简单粗暴的方法:使用快捷键。在大多数IDE(集成开发环境)里,都有批量注释的快捷键。比如,在PyCharm里,你可以选中要注释的代码块,然后按下Ctrl + / (Windows/Linux) 或 Cmd + / (macOS)。瞬间,这些代码就被注释掉了。是不是很方便?当然,不同的IDE快捷键可能不一样,你可以去查一下你用的IDE的快捷键设置。

再说说另一种方法:使用多行字符串。在Python里,你可以用三个单引号 ''' 或者三个双引号 """ 来定义一个多行字符串。如果你把一段代码放在这样的多行字符串里,它就会被当做字符串处理,而不会被执行。这也就相当于注释掉了这段代码。举个例子:

python
'''
def my_function():
print("Hello, world!")
'''

这段代码里的my_function就不会被执行。这种方法的好处是,你可以注释掉任何你想注释的代码,而不需要考虑代码的格式。不过,要注意的是,这种方法只能用来注释代码块,不能用来注释单行代码。单行代码还是得用 # 来注释。

除了这两种常用的方法,还有没有其他更高级的技巧呢?当然有!比如说,你可以使用正则表达式来进行批量注释。正则表达式是一种强大的文本匹配工具,它可以帮你找到所有符合特定模式的文本。你可以用正则表达式来找到所有你想注释的代码行,然后在这些代码行的前面加上 #

不过,使用正则表达式需要一定的技巧,而且容易出错。所以,如果你不是对正则表达式很熟悉,建议还是用前面提到的方法。

还有一种情况,就是你需要临时注释掉一大段代码来进行调试。这时候,你可以使用条件编译。在Python里,你可以使用if False:来创建一个永远不会被执行的代码块。这个代码块里的代码,就相当于被注释掉了。

python
if False:
# 这里是你要注释掉的代码
print("This will not be printed.")

这种方法的好处是,你可以快速地注释掉一大段代码,而不需要删除或者修改这些代码。当你调试完毕后,只需要把if False:改成if True:,就可以重新启用这段代码。

说了这么多,其实Python怎么批量注释并没有什么特别难的地方。关键在于选择合适的方法,根据你的具体情况来决定。如果你只是想简单地注释掉几行代码,用快捷键或者多行字符串就足够了。如果你需要注释掉大量的代码,或者需要进行复杂的文本匹配,可以考虑使用正则表达式。如果你只是想临时注释掉一段代码来进行调试,可以使用条件编译。

但是,我想说的是,注释不仅仅是一种技术,更是一种习惯,一种态度。好的代码,不仅要能运行,还要能让人看懂。清晰的注释,可以大大提高代码的可读性和可维护性。所以,养成良好的注释习惯,对你,对你的团队,都是非常有益的。

想象一下,当你接手一个没有注释的代码库时,你是什么感觉?是不是感觉像在迷宫里乱转,不知道该从哪里下手?所以,为了避免让别人有同样的遭遇,也为了方便自己以后回顾代码,请务必养成良好的注释习惯。

而且,注释也要写得有意义。不要只是简单地把代码翻译成文字,而是要解释代码的意图、思路和实现方式。比如,你可以解释为什么要使用这个算法,或者为什么要做这个优化。

另外,注释也要及时更新。如果你的代码发生了修改,一定要记得更新注释,让注释始终与代码保持一致。否则,过时的注释反而会误导别人。

总之,注释是一门艺术,也是一门技术。掌握了Python怎么批量注释的技巧,只是万里长征的第一步。真正的关键,在于养成良好的注释习惯,写出清晰、易懂、易维护的代码。这不仅能提高你的工作效率,也能提升你的专业素养。所以,从今天开始,让我们一起努力,写出更棒的代码吧!毕竟,谁也不想成为那个被吐槽“代码没注释,鬼知道写的啥”的人,对吧?

声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。